Meat-free Sheperd's Pie

This is a hearty, wholesome dish that will satisfy the most carnivorous of carnivores, a tasty meat and dairy free shepherdless pie for the whole family, and if you like cheese or are cooking for a group of meat-eaters, then putting some grated cheese (dairy free options too) on top of the mashed potato before baking in the oven will make the dish even richer.

Ingredients

1 bulb of garlic
2.5 kg of Maris Piper/Rooster or a potato of your choice

A knob of dairy free spread( butter will do the same )

A good pinch of grated nutmeg Seasoning olive oil

Method:

Pop your whole bulb of garlic into a tray , coat in oil and put into a pre heated oven ( 180 degrees) for approx 15 minutes until all squidgy.
Peel and steam your potatoes until cooked ,add your dairy free butter , season and grated nutmeg to taste and mash until lump free and that's your topping all ready to rock.


Meat-free Shepherd's Pie

Ingredients

1 tbs good quality oil
1 Large onion diced
2 medium carrots grated
1 medium parsnip grated
4 cloves of garlic chopped
a few sprigs of fresh rosemary and fresh thyme ( dried is perfectly ok) seasoning
1/4 tsp cinnamon
grated nutmeg
optional 1/2 tsp smoked paprika
1 tbs tomato puree
2 tbs brown sauce
1 tbs nutritional yeast( optional)
500ml veg stock
400g brown lentils pre cooked
( 1 big cup of washed lentils cooked with 2 big cups of veg stock for approx 20/25 minutes until soft)

Method

Add the olive oil to a large pan on a medium to high heat add the diced onion and sweat off for around 5 minutes

Add your grated carrot, parsnip, garlic and herbs with a little seasoning and cook off for another 5 minutes

Now add in your cinnamon, nutmeg,s moked paprika, tomato puree , brown sauce, cooked lentils and veg stock

Now we want to let this cook and reduce to intensify the flavours , so let it bubble away , stirring occasionally for around 30 mins.

Now with a slotted spoon, spoon the mix into your oven proof dish and add a little of the cooking juices but not to runny (the rest we can use for our gravy)

Add your roasted garlic mashed potato topping and fork it so its all scuffed allowing it to crisp up

Pop into a pre heated oven set at 180 degrees for about 20/25 minutes or until browned

And now you are ready for a healthy , hearty ,wholesome plant powered dish of winter yumminess.
